European Championships 10m, Shooting 2023: Find out who secured Olympic quotas

Eight Olympic quotas were on offer at the European Championships 10m from March 5 to March 12, 2023.

The European 10-meter Shooting Championships were recently held in Tallinn, Estonia, with Norway emerging as the overall winners. The competition began from March 5 and continued till March 12, 2023. Norway topped the medal tally with three gold and three silver medals. Serbia and Italy finished joint-second by winning three gold, two silver, and three bronze medals each.

In the men’s air pistol final, Damir Mikec, the Tokyo 2020 Olympic silver medalist, claimed Serbia’s first title. He got the better of double continental champion Ruslan Lunev of Azerbaijan 17-13 in the decider. Although Italy’s Paolo Monna failed to make the final round, he still managed to secure a bronze medal after finishing third in the ranking match. His 249.6 points left him 0.9 points ahead of Jason Solari of Switzerland. In the mixed team air pistol competition, double world gold medalist Zorana Arunović and Damir Mikec combined their skills to deliver Serbia’s second title of the Championships. The duo easily defeated Italians Chiara Giancamilli and Federico Nilo Maldini 17-9 in the decisive match.

Milutin Stefanovic, Milenko Sebic, and Lazar Kovacevic contributed to Serbia’s impressive performance, defeating Austria’s Alexander Schmirl, Tobias Mair, and Martin Strempfl 16-2 in the men’s team air rifle final. In the women’s team air rifle final, Norwegians Katrine Lund, Jenny Stene, and Jeanette Hegg Duestad managed to snatch a tight 17-15 victory over Teodora Vukojević, Andrea Arsović, and Ivana Maksimović Anđušić, securing a silver medal for Serbia. Duestad, who had already won two gold medals, continued her dominant form to win a third gold in the women’s individual air rifle event, defeating Britain’s Seonaid McIntosh 16-10.

Athletes who secured Olympic quotas

Ruslan Lunev, Country – Azerbaijan, Event – Men’s 10m Air Pistol
Camille Jedrzejewski, Country- France, Event – Women’s 10m Air Pistol
Maximilian Ulbrich, Country – Germany, Event – Men’s 10m Air Rifle
Seonaid McIntosh, Country – Great Britain, Event – Women’s 10m Air Rifle
Anna Korakaki, Country – Greece, Event – Women’s 10m Air Pistol
Jeanette Hegg Duestad, Country – Norway, Event – Women’s 10m Air Rifle
Damir Mikec, Country – Serbia, Event – Men’s 10m Air Pistol
Patrik Jány, Country – Slovakia, Event – Men’s 10m Air Rifle
